Bad Leads Aren’t Bad—You Just Gave Up Too Soon.
In this episode of The Growth Hack Franchise Marketing Unleashed, host Marcus Slater—founder and CEO of AdCloud Agency and Slater Digital Group—is joined by brand director Mckenzie to challenge a common marketing misconception: that a “bad lead” is a dead end.
Spoiler alert: It’s not. Most leads don’t convert because they’re not nurtured the right way—or long enough.
